We compared two Mobile platform GPUs: 512MB VRAM Radeon E4690 MXM and 2GB VRAM GeForce 810A to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.
Main Differences
ATI Radeon E4690 MXM 's Advantages
Larger VRAM bandwidth (22.40GB/s vs 14.40GB/s)
128 additional rendering cores
NVIDIA GeForce 810A 's Advantages
Released 5 years and 1 months late
Boost Clock758MHz
Lower TDP (15W vs 30W)
